My father caught a swarm last year in early May 2018. They flew directly into his empty equipment and became great honey producer last summer. Unfortunately it warmed up this January in our area and the bees started flying then disaster in February came with a freeze for the whole month and into March mid April all was still, the weird winter killed them. Being 91 y.o. he had his prodige bee keeper bring him 2 nucleus (4 frames of brude, a queen bee and some workers, the odd drone if the queen hasn't mated). The ancient ones face lit up and smile ear to ear so this we caught a different kind of break to start off the season.
